B. Riley Predicts Reduced Earnings for BrightSpire Capital

BrightSpire Capital logo with Finance background

BrightSpire Capital, Inc. (NYSE:BRSP - Free Report) - Research analysts at B. Riley decreased their Q1 2025 earnings per share (EPS) estimates for BrightSpire Capital in a research report issued on Monday, April 21st. B. Riley analyst R. Binner now forecasts that the company will post earnings per share of $0.14 for the quarter, down from their previous forecast of $0.15. B. Riley currently has a "Buy" rating and a $9.00 price target on the stock. The consensus estimate for BrightSpire Capital's current full-year earnings is $0.67 per share. B. Riley also issued estimates for BrightSpire Capital's Q2 2025 earnings at $0.14 EPS, Q3 2025 earnings at $0.14 EPS, Q4 2025 earnings at $0.14 EPS, FY2025 earnings at $0.57 EPS and FY2026 earnings at $0.62 EPS.

BrightSpire Capital (NYSE:BRSP -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Tuesday, February 18th. The company reported $0.16 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.19 by ($0.03). BrightSpire Capital had a negative net margin of 79.23% and a positive return on equity of 8.82%. The business had revenue of $17.46 million for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$65.81 million. During the same period last year, the firm posted $0.28 earnings per share.

Several other equities analysts have also recently issued reports on BRSP. Jones Trading reduced their price target on shares of BrightSpire Capital from $7.25 to $6.50 and set a "buy" rating on the stock in a research report on Thursday, April 17th. JMP Securities reduced their target price on BrightSpire Capital from $7.50 to $6.50 and set a "market outperform" rating on the stock in a report on Tuesday. Finally, Alliance Global Partners assumed coverage on BrightSpire Capital in a research note on Friday, January 17th. They issued a "buy" rating and a $7.25 target price for the company. Three anal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ating and four have issued a buy r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at, the stock has an average r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us price target of $7.25.

BrightSpire Capital Stock Up 0.6 %

Shares of BrightSpire Capital stock opened at $4.66 on Thursday. The company's fifty day simple moving average is $5.50 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$5.74. BrightSpire Capital has a 12-month low of $4.16 and a 12-month high of $6.71. The company has a current ratio of 0.70, a quick ratio of 0.73 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.79. The company has a market cap of $608.87 million, a P/E ratio of -4.44 and a beta of 1.54.

BrightSpire Capital Dividend Announcement

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, April 15th. Stockholders of record on Monday, March 31st were issued a dividend of $0.16 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Monday, March 31st. This represents a $0.64 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 13.73%. BrightSpire Capital's payout ratio is -60.95%.

BrightSpire Capital Company Profile

BrightSpire Capital, Inc operates as a commercial real estate (CRE) credit real estate investment trust in the United States and Europe. The company operates through Senior and Mezzanine Loans and Preferred Equity; Net Leased and Other Real Estate; and Corporate and Other segments. It focuses on originating, acquiring, financing, and managing a diversified portfolio of CRE debt investments consisting of first mortgage loans, senior loans, debt securities, mezzanine loans, and preferred equity investments, as well as net leased properties.
